3. Global Reach, American Heart: Sauconyโs International Expansion
While Sauconyโs roots are firmly planted in American soil, the brand has expanded its reach to become a global player in the running shoe market. This international growth hasnโt diluted its American identity, however. Instead, it has allowed Saucony to share its unique blend of innovation and tradition with runners worldwide.
Today, Saucony continues to innovate, introducing new technologies such as PWRRUN and PWRRUN PB, which aim to enhance comfort and performance. These advancements have not only kept Saucony relevant in the competitive running shoe market but have also solidified its position as a brand that respects its heritage while embracing the future. ๐๐ ๏ธ
